The 4 Primary Parenting Types
Psychologist Diana Baumrind 1st launched 3 Principal parenting variations from the nineteen sixties: authoritative, authoritarian, and permissive. A fourth model—neglectful—was later on extra by researchers. Each and every design reflects various levels of responsiveness (heat) and demandingness (Regulate).

1. Authoritative Parenting
Large warmth, high Command

Mom and dad established obvious policies but describe factors and encourage independence.

They are nurturing, supportive, and according to willpower.

Young children elevated using this method usually develop up self-assured, dependable, and capable of self-regulation.

Case in point: A toddler breaks a rule as well as the parent calmly clarifies the results, encourages reflection, and discusses much better decisions.

2. Authoritarian Parenting
Small warmth, high Management

Principles are demanding and unquestionable, with tiny room for dialogue.

Self-discipline may be harsh, and psychological connection can be restricted.

Little ones raised using this method may be obedient but can produce small self-esteem or concern-dependent behavior.

Instance: A youngster is punished for disobedience without a proof or chance to discuss.

3. Permissive Parenting
Large heat, small Handle

Moms and dads are lenient and indulgent, seldom enforcing policies.

They are really nurturing but steer clear of confrontation or self-discipline.

Young children may well wrestle with self-Command and possess trouble following guidelines or handling authority.

Instance: A baby refuses to go to mattress, and the mother or father enables them to stay up late to avoid an argument.

four. Neglectful (Uninvolved) Parenting
Small heat, lower Management

Dad and mom give standard wants but are emotionally distant or absent.

Tiny assistance or supervision is offered.

Small children normally sense unimportant and will struggle emotionally, academically, or socially.

Case in point: A guardian is persistently unaware of in which their child is or how they’re accomplishing emotionally.

How Parenting Kinds Influence Youngsters
Each model leaves a long-lasting mark on children. Here is how:

Authoritative parenting fosters emotional intelligence, self esteem, and resilience.

Authoritarian parenting can generate obedience but may perhaps suppress creativeness or social skills.

Permissive parenting may result in impulsiveness, inadequate tutorial functionality, and behavioral issues.

Neglectful parenting typically results in attachment troubles, low self-value, and trouble with associations.
